The equation of 2 straight lines that are parallel to each other are defined 4x + py =5 and 2x - 5y -6=0. calculate for p.

Answer:

-10

Step-by-step explanation:

4x+py=5

Is also 2x+(p/2)y=5/2

And the other is 2x-5y+6=0

As the lines are parallel

2/2=(p/2)/(-5)

p= -10
